Understanding the terms in your cyber insurance quote

If you only compare the premium on a cyber quote, you are not comparing insurance. You are comparing invoices.

The number that hits Finance is real — and often the only line leadership scans. But the quote is a design for how loss will be shared if something goes wrong: what is covered, up to what amount, after what you pay first, with which carve-outs and sub-caps, for which legal entities, on which trigger. Two quotes with the same premium can be very different products.

This post is a field guide to the terms that usually matter on a cyber quote or indication. It is orientation for security and business leaders, not a substitute for your broker, coverage counsel, or the policy form itself. Wording varies by carrier, surplus-lines form, and year. When your packet disagrees with a blog, the packet wins.

Start with the shape of the deal

Before definitions, ask four structural questions:

  1. Is this standalone cyber, or cyber as part of a package? Package endorsements can look cheap and be narrow. Standalone forms are easier to compare — and still not identical.
  2. Claims-made or occurrence? Most standalone cyber is written on a claims-made (or claims-made and reported) basis: coverage often hinges on when the claim is made / reported, not only when the incident “happened,” and retroactive dates matter. Occurrence triggers are more familiar from other lines; do not assume cyber works that way.
  3. Who is the insurer of record? Admitted carrier, surplus-lines insurer, Lloyd’s syndicate, fronted program — your broker should say which, because complaint rights, filing, and form flexibility differ.
  4. What document are you holding? Indication, quote, binder, or specimen policy. Indications are directional. Binders and policies are where arguments get settled.

If those four are fuzzy, pause the premium debate.

The vocabulary that changes money and coverage

Limit (policy limit / each claim / aggregate)

The limit is the ceiling of what the insurer will pay for covered loss under the terms of the form — often expressed per claim / per occurrence and as a policy aggregate for the period.

What buyers miss: the headline limit is not always available for every insuring agreement. Sublimits (below) can make the big number feel larger than the coverage you will actually use for a given loss type.

Ask: Is the limit shared across all coverages? Are defense costs inside or outside the limit? (In cyber, defense and breach-response costs are often inside — they erode the limit as they are spent.)

Retention / deductible

What you pay before the insurer’s dollars attach for a covered loss. Higher retention usually means lower premium — you are keeping more frequency risk.

Ask: Is the retention each claim? Does it apply separately to each insuring agreement? Are there different retentions for ransomware, business interruption, or privacy liability? Can expenses you incur with an insurer panel vendor erode the retention?

Sublimits

Smaller caps inside the main limit for specific coverages — common examples in cyber conversations include social engineering / funds transfer fraud, contingent business interruption, hardware replacement, or certain regulatory fines where insurable. A $5M policy with a $250K social-engineering sublimit is not a $5M answer to a BEC wire fraud.

Read every sublimit. Premium shopping without sublimit shopping is how CFOs get surprised after a claim.

Aggregate vs each-claim

An aggregate caps total paid in the policy period across claims. Multiple incidents in a hard year can exhaust the aggregate even if no single event hit the each-claim limit. After the aggregate is gone, you are effectively self-insured for further covered loss in that period (unless other towers apply).

Waiting period (especially business interruption)

For business-interruption / system-failure style coverages, a waiting period (hours or days) often applies before BI loss begins to count. Short outages may never pierce it. That is not a “gotcha” unique to cyber — it is how time-element coverage is often designed — but it is easy to miss when IT is promising “we’ll be back up in a day.”

Coinsurance / participation

Some structures require you to bear a percentage of loss above the retention (not only a flat retention). Less common on every SME quote, more visible in some specialty structures. If you see a participation percentage, model a large ransomware event with it — not only the premium delta.

Named insured, additional insured, subsidiaries

Who is actually covered? Parent only? Named subsidiaries? Newly acquired entities after a waiting period or size threshold? Cyber incidents love to start in the affiliate nobody listed. Align named insured schedules with legal entity charts and the domains/systems you actually run.

Retroactive date / prior acts

On claims-made cyber, the retroactive date often defines how far back an incident can have occurred and still be eligible (subject to the rest of the form). A fresh policy with a retro date of “inception” is a different product than one that honors prior acts back several years. M&A and first-time buyers get burned here.

Insuring agreements (what “cyber” is made of)

Quotes often summarize several agreements under one premium. Typical buckets (names vary):

  • Breach response / privacy event services — forensics, legal, notification, call center, credit monitoring
  • Network security / privacy liability — third-party claims
  • Business interruption / dependent BI — your lost income / extra expense; sometimes a vendor’s outage
  • Cyber extortion / ransomware — negotiation, payment (where lawful and covered), related costs
  • Data recovery / system restoration
  • Funds transfer fraud / social engineering — often sublimited and conditioned

A cheap quote that gut-checks one of these agreements is not “the same coverage.”

Exclusions and endorsements (the quiet half of the quote)

War / hostile cyber ops, infrastructure failure, bodily injury, unencrypted devices, failure to maintain minimum controls, prior knowledge — the list is form-specific. Subjectivities (conditions you must meet before bind or as warranty) often matter as much as exclusions: MFA on remote access, EDR coverage, offline backups, privileged-access controls.

If the quote is attractive because subjectivities are light, ask whether the form is narrow instead.

A practical reading order for your next quote

  1. Insurer, form family, claims-made vs occurrence, retro date
  2. Named insured schedule vs your entity chart
  3. Each-claim and aggregate limits; defense inside/outside
  4. Retention(s) by agreement
  5. Every sublimit and waiting period
  6. Insuring agreements included vs optional
  7. Subjectivities / warranties / scanning requirements
  8. Then premium and commission math

Reverse that order and you will optimize for the wrong variable.

What “good” looks like in the room

A strong broker conversation sounds like: “Here are three structures. Same premium band, different retentions and ransomware sublimits. Here is a modeled $2M event under each.” A weak one sounds like: “Carrier A is $12K cheaper.”

Security leaders belong in that meeting — not to negotiate surplus-lines law, but to sanity-check whether subjectivities match reality and whether the loss scenarios finance is modeling match how you would actually get hurt.
